Definition
- 1Arme mythique prodigieuse, autant offensive que défensive, utilisée par Athéna Pallas, symbole de sa puissance protectrice, et par Zeus qui en l’agitant déclenche l’orage. Sa description et son origine diffère selon les sources : bouclier, cuirasse, ou tunique, tantôt recouverte de la peau de la chèvre nourricière Amalthée, ou de celle du géant Pallas, tantôt ornée de la tête de Méduse et bordée de serpents. Selon l’Iliade elle aurait été forgée par Héphaïstos, ou selon Hésiode donnée à Athéna par sa mère Métis.
- 2Protection, sauvegarde.
